In the 2025 season, Josh Jenkins was a reserve quarterback for Holy Cross and appeared in one game, so the biggest question is not talent but opportunity. He brings a compact 6-foot-1, 190-pound frame and has been viewed as a mobile, playmaking QB with enough athletic juice to create outside structure, which fits the Crusaders’ physical, disciplined identity. The fit is intriguing if a team wants an athlete with developmental upside rather than an established stat-sheet producer.
